About
I am a PhD student (2024 - present) at University of Notre Dame in the Department of Computer Science and Engineering, supervised by Prof. Fanxin Kong. I also work closely with Prof. Insup Lee and Prof. Oleg Sokolsky. I received my B.E. in Software Engineering from Shandong University in 2019 and my M.S. in Computer Technology from Lanzhou University in 2023.
My research interests include robot learning, cyber-physical systems, vision-language-action models, and world models.
